A road runway or road base or highway airstrip (US), is a section of an automotive public road, highway, motorway, or similar, that is specially built (or adapted) to act as a runway for (primarily) military aircraft, and to serve as an emergency or auxiliary military airbase. These road runways allow military aircraft to continue operating even if the runway at their respective airbases (some of the most high-priority targets in any war) are degraded, damaged, or destroyed. The first road runways were constructed towards the end of World War II in Nazi Germany, where the well-developed Reichsautobahn system allowed their military aircraft to use their motorways. During the Cold War, road runways were systematically built on both sides of the Iron Curtain, in many cases in response to the Six Day War and Operation Focus in 1967, where the Israeli Air Force in a surprise air strike disabled many of their opponents' air bases in just a few hours.[1][2] Countries which have built road runways include both West and East Germany, Singapore, North Korea, Taiwan, Sweden, Finland, Bulgaria, Switzerland (military significance),[3] Poland, India, Pakistan, and Czechoslovakia. Design [edit] The road runways are typically 2 to 3.5 kilometres (1.2 to 2.2 miles) straight sections of the road or highway, where any central reservation is made of crash barriers that can be removed quickly (in order to allow aeroplanes to use the whole width of the road). Other features of an airbase (taxiways, aircraft parking aprons) may also be built. The road will need a thicker-than-normal surface and a solid concrete base. The specialised equipment of a typical airfield are stored somewhere nearby, and only moved to the road runway when airfield operations start. The road runways can be converted from motorways to airbases typically within 24-to-48 hours. The road would need to be swept to remove any FOD debris before use by aircraft. Road runways can however also be quite small; the short runways built in the Swedish Bas 90 system are commonly only 800 metres (2,600 feet) in length. The STOL-capability of the Viggen and Gripen allowed for such short runways.[4][5] In the case of Finnish road airbases, the space needed for landing aircraft is reduced by means of a wire, similar to the CATOBAR system used on some aircraft carriers.[6] Around the world [edit] A number of countries around the world utilise the strategy of highways constructed to double as auxiliary runways for nearby airbases in the event of war. While not designed for military use, in outback Australia, some sections of highway are maintained as emergency runways for use by the Royal Flying Doctor Service (RFDS).[7][8] Bosnia and Herzegovina [edit] In Glamoč, Bosnia and Herzegovina, the M15 road was used as a military airstrip. There is a clear example of how the road was widened for the needs of aeroplane landing.[9] China [edit] In 1989, China conducted its first road runway drills. They have since been conducted at later dates, and in different areas of the country.[citation needed] In 2014, Chinese forces landed military aircraft[which?] on a road runway in Henan province for the first time.[10] Croatia [edit] Very close to the Grobničko Polje Airfield, the part of the A6 highway on the Orehovica - Kikovica section is arranged for the landing of all types of military and civilian planes. The plain, 2000 meters long, ran along the edge of the Grobničko polje. In case of need, that flat part of the highway could easily be turned into a runway. In the middle, which divided the two lanes of the highway, there were ordinary bollards, which could be removed and a nice wide runway would be obtained that allowed landing.[11] Cyprus [edit] After the Turkish invasion of Cyprus, three road runways were built in the non-occupied areas of Cyprus, easily recognisable by a runway centre line and markings for the touchdown zone. They also have aircraft turning areas at either end. One is located on the A1 Limassol–Nicosia highway (5,200 metres (17,100 feet)) and one near the western end of the A5 Limassol–Larnaca highway (5,000 metres (16,000 feet)).[12] The third is a much smaller strip located on the A6 Limassol-Paphos highway near to Paphos International Airport.[13] Czech Republic [edit] In the Czech Republic, road runways are called 'the airport section of the highway' (Czech: letištní úsek dálnice (LÚD)). There are two existing road runways. One on highway D1 (km 136.8 to 139.2) near Měřín, 2,100 metres (6,900 feet) long by 25.5 metres (84 feet) wide. It was finished in 1976, and was used for exercise landings and take-offs in 1980, 1982, and 1985. The second road runway is on highway D46 (km 1.4 to 4.2), and it is designed as backup take-off and landing runway for Vyškov Airport. Many more were planned, but not built.[14] Estonia [edit] During the Operation Saber Strike exercises in Estonia in 2016 and 2018, A-10 Thunderbolt II aircraft from the United States Air National Guard operated from former Warsaw Pact road runways in Estonia.[15][16] Finland [edit] Alavus road runway in Finland. In the Winter War of 1939-1940, the Finnish Air Force re-deployed its aircraft to makeshift airfields, including frozen lakes, to preserve them against Soviet air attack. The tactic was successful, with Soviet air raids on bases causing little damage, and the vastly outnumbered Finnish aircraft scoring a high number of aerial victories.[17] Throughout the Cold War, the Finnish Air Force maintained a network of secondary airfields, including civilian airports and road bases, to improve survivability and effectiveness in the event of war.[18] As of 2017, all aircraft in the Finnish Air Force are capable of operating from road bases.[19] Currently Finland conducts drills on its road bases (Finnish: maantietukikohta), around once a year. In the Baana 16 exercise in 2016, the Finnish Air Force flew F/A-18C and BAE Hawk, Pilatus PC-12, and C295M aircraft from a highway in Lusi. The Finnish Air Force uses arresting cables to quickly stop F/A-18s, which were originally designed to operate from aircraft carriers. During the Cold War, the Bundeswehr established 25 emergency landing sites (Notlandeplätze, or NLP) across Germany, based on concepts developed in Switzerland and Sweden. [22] These sites were constructed on straight motorway sections approximately 2,000 (some 2,500) meters in length, featuring concreted medians, removable guardrails, designated parking areas for mobile control towers and aircraft, and underground fuel storage. In India, road runways are called 'emergency landing facilities' (ELF). ELFs are activated in the states of Uttar Pradesh, Rajasthan, Andhra Pradesh,Assam and union territory of Jammu and Kashmir. A total thirteen locations have been chosen for development of such road runways.[26] Yamuna Expressway: India has successfully tested its road runway on a stretch of the Yamuna Expressway in Uttar Pradesh on 21 May 2015.[27] It was built at a cost of ₹130 billion for its combat jets of the Indian Air Force (IAF), a first for military aviation in the country. In June 2016, the Minister of Road Transport and Highways, Nitin Gadkari announced that the government was considering developing 'road runways' for commercial operations as well.[28] Agra–Lucknow Expressway (Lucknow): The Bangarmau Airstrip is located 65 km (40 mi) from Lucknow on the expressway and has been tested multiple times since 2015 with fighter aircraft and military transport aircraft.[29][30][31] National Highway 925 (Barmer): on 9 September 2021, the Minister of Road Transport and Highways, Nitin Gadkari, and the Minister of Defence, Rajnath Singh, inaugurated India's first road runway on a National Highway NH925 in Barmer, Rajasthan and, a mock emergency landing was conducted with the two ministers and the Air Chief Marshal R. K. S. Bhadauria on-board a military transport aircraft.[32][33] National Highway 16 (Bapatla): an emergency landing facility airstrip was activated on National Highway 16 on 18 March 2024. The 4.1 kilometres (2.5 miles) long by 33 metres (108 feet) wide strip has been constructed by the National Highways Authority of India. Aircraft, including Sukhoi Su-30MKI, BAE Systems Hawk, Antonov An-32, and Dornier 228, conducted landing trials on the same day.[34] National Highway 44 (Anantnag): an ELF was tested on 2 April 2023 from 03:45 to 04:30 am in Jammu and Kashmir's Anantnag district. The road runway is 3.5 kilometres (2.2 miles) long. Five helicopters, including two Chinook, two Dhruv, and one Mi-17 of IAF were part of the trial. It also included Sukhoi Su-30MKI and HAL Tejas.
